Abstract

Parameterization of turbulent fluxes under stably stratified conditions has always been a challenge.Current surface fluxes calculation schemes either need iterations or suffer low accuracy. In this paper, a non-iterative scheme is proposed to approach the classic iterative computation results using multiple regressions.
